ISSUANCE OF ADDITIONAL US$100 MILLION 7.625% SENIOR NOTES DUE 2022 (TO BE CONSOLIDATED AND FORM A SINGLE SERIES WITH THE US$200 MILLION 7.625% SENIOR NOTES DUE 2022 ISSUED ON 18 OCTOBER 2019)

This announcement is made by the Company pursuant to Rule 13.09 of the Listing Rules and the Inside Information Provisions (as defined in the Listing Rules) under Part XIVA of the Securities and Futures Ordinance (Chapter 571 of the Laws of Hong Kong).

Reference is made to the Announcements.

The Board is pleased to announce that on 7 August 2020, the Company and the Subsidiary Guarantors entered into the Purchase Agreement with BOC International, Citigroup, CRIC Securities, Valuable Capital Limited, AMTD, Central Wealth Securities Investment Limited, CMBC Capital, CMB International, Haitong International, Orient Securities (Hong Kong), Soochow Securities International and Vision Capital International, as the initial purchasers, in connection with the Additional Notes Issue in the aggregate principal amount of US$100 million.

1

The estimated gross proceeds of the Additional Notes Issue, before deducting the selling discounts and commissions and other estimated expenses payable in connection with the Additional Notes Issue and including accrued interest from (and including) 18 April 2020 to (but excluding) 14 August 2020, will amount to approximately US$103.4 million. The Company currently intends to use the net proceeds of the Additional Notes for general corporate purposes and refinancing existing indebtedness. The Company may adjust its development plans in response to changing market conditions and therefore reallocate the use of the net proceeds from the Additional Notes Issue. Principal terms of the Additional Notes

The principal terms of the Additional Notes are the same as the terms of the Original Notes as set forth in the announcement of the Company dated 10 October 2019, other than with respect to the following:

Notes Offered

Subject to closing conditions, the Company will issue the Additional Notes in the aggregate principal amount of US$100 million, to be consolidated and form a single series with the Original Notes. The Additional Notes will mature on 18 April 2022, unless earlier redeemed or repurchased pursuant to the terms thereof.

Offering Price

The offering price of the Additional Notes will be 100.990% of the principal amount of the Additional Notes plus accrued interest from and including 18 April 2020 to (but excluding) 14 August 2020.

Proposed used of proceeds

The estimated gross proceeds of the Additional Notes Issue, before deducting the selling discounts and commissions and other estimated expenses payable in connection with the Additional Notes Issue and including accrued interest from (and including) 18 April 2020 to (but excluding) 14 August 2020, will amount to approximately US$103.4 million. The net proceeds of the Additional Notes Issue will be used by the Company for general corporate purposes and refinancing existing indebtedness. The Company may adjust its development plans in response to changing market conditions and, thus, reallocate the use of the proceeds.
